Kaelen'S POV The enchantress approached on silent footsteps. All I could do was glare up at her. What was her game now? Why was she here? To gloat over one of our souls already being lost? “Lysander Ives.” She asked. “I had to go all the way to the Underworld to retrieve this.” She knelt in the soggy grass at his head and reached for him. “Don’t touch him,” I said, apparently able to speak when what I really wanted to do was shove her away. She was so close I could feel the heat from her body. “Hush, you.” Leaning forward, she opened Lysander’s mouth, and I thought she was going to kiss him. What kind of creepy—?
